| Habit : | Trees up to 10 m tall. |
| Trunk & Bark : | Bark grey usually smooth or scaly; blaze light orange. |
| Branches and Branchlets : | Branchlets terete, glabrous. |
| Leaves : | Leaves simple, alternate, clustered at twig ends; stipules ovate, acute, hairy, caducous; petiole 1.2-3.8 cm long, swollen at both ends, terete, puberulous when young; lamina 7.5-17.8 x 3-7.6 cm, oblanceolate, apex bluntly caudate-acuminate, base cuneate, chartaceous, glabrous, midrib slightly raised above; secondary_nerves 4-8, ascending ; tertiary_nerves slender, distantly percurrent. |
| Inflorescence / Flower : | Inflorescence cauliflory; flowers unisexual, dioecious; male inflorescence in clustered racemes on short tubercles all over the trunk, red; female inflorescence in clustered racemes, mostly confined to base of the trunk. |
| Fruit and Seed : | Capsule, crimson, globose, beaked, 1.5-2.5 cm across, ribbed, pubescent when young; seeds broad compressed with fleshy aril. |
